- CVEs with nessus.description==According to its self-reported version number, the instance of Apache Tomcat 4.x listening on the remote host is prior to 4.1.0. It is, therefore, affected by multiple vulnerabilities :
- An error exists in the handling of malformed packets that can cause the processing thread to become unresponsive. A sequence of such requests can cause all threads to become unresponsive. (CVE-2003-0866)
- Two example servlets, 'snoop' and a troubleshooting servlet, disclose the Apache Tomcat installation path.
(CVE-2002-2006)
- It has also been reported that this version of Tomcat is affected by a cross-site scripting vulnerability.
The contents of a request URL are not sanitized before being returned to the browser should an error occur.
Note that Nessus has not tested for these issues but has instead relied only on the application's self-reported version number.
